Transaction 11cf0124ef1e3283a6aaed7068408f0a77386e09590d4da784c451b93d3f54ba
1 Input
1 Output
-
11cf0124ef1e3283a6aaed7068408f0a77386e09590d4da784c451b93d3f54ba:0
- value
- 19774944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 125678899c8031214beee65fb65b6335f6f884a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 12fxkZ52EEpHMMLpLNvrYh8zyfXP4JdDYs